The parliamentary committee of local government and public service is going to recommend parliament to make amendments in KCCA Act which was passed by the 8th parliament.

The committee boss Florence Kintu said this during the interventions with a number of witnesses about the mismanagement of funds in KCCA.

Mrs. Kintu said that most of the witnesses have attributed to all the wrangles in KCCA to the law which was passed by parliament without consulting stakeholders.

She added that in their report on KCCA investigations, they are going to recommend parliament to make amendments in the Act most especially about who heads KCCA between the elected mayor and the executive director who was appointed by the president.

“We have interfered with many witnesses but all of them say that KCCA law is one causing all wrangles in KCCA.As we are finalizing our investigations, we are calling upon all Ugandans who have any information about KCCA to come and give it to the committee for the accuracy of their report” She said
